Aldi issues recall for pre-cooked salmon due to poisoning risk

Aldi has announced a recall of pre-cooked salmon products sold in its stores due to a potential risk of food poisoning. The affected items were distributed across multiple locations in the United States. Consumers are advised not to consume the products, even if they appear normal.

What happened

The recall involves specific batches of pre-cooked salmon, which may be contaminated with harmful bacteria. Aldi initiated the recall after receiving reports of potential health risks associated with the consumption of these products. The company is working closely with health authorities to address the issue and ensure consumer safety.
